JOB SUMMARY
The School of Business of the College of Business, Innovation, Leadership, and Technology (BILT) at Marymount University invites applications from Interior Design persons qualified to teach undergraduate and graduate (Masters) Interior Design studio and lecture courses.
Faculty are expected to teach high quality courses in online and face-to-face settings. The School of Design and Art within the College of BILT is located at Marymount University’s Main Campus in the city of Arlington, Virginia. MAJOR D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Teach designated courses, face-to-face and / or online (synchronous and asynchronous), including keeping teaching materials current, interacting with students in discussions and hands-on activities, the continuous grading of assignments, and monitoring student performance through the courses.
- Maintain appropriate office hours and support students in their educational journey and in their career progression.
- Work with the School of Design and Art Director to identify new subjects in the Interior Design field and identify yourself or other guest speakers and potential adjuncts to deliver this material.
